Pestec International Berhad (formerly known as Pestech International Berhad), incorporated in 2012 and headquartered in Shah Alam, Selangor, Malaysia, is an integrated electrical power technology company specializing in power transmission, rail electrification, and smart grid solutions. The company delivers end-to-end engineering, procurement, construction, and commissioning (EPCC) services for high-voltage and extra-high-voltage electrical systems, substations, and transmission lines, ensuring reliable power infrastructure development across Southeast Asia. Its rail electrification division provides signaling and traction power systems for urban transit and intercity railway networks, enhancing regional mobility. Additionally, PESTECH develops smart grid technologies, integrating digital monitoring, renewable energy solutions, and advanced metering infrastructure to drive efficiency and sustainability in power distribution. With a strong presence in Cambodia, the Philippines, Thailand, Myanmar, and Papua New Guinea, PESTECH continues to expand its market reach through technological innovation, strategic partnerships, and a commitment to sustainable energy solutions.
